Transaction d81a308d5f0f0fd518115eb0bb015558b476145a5d0c905ed22099640c70da10
1 Input
1 Output
-
d81a308d5f0f0fd518115eb0bb015558b476145a5d0c905ed22099640c70da10:0
- value
- 25334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5884d6ab48e04f6fe2d8ce62a7e71e905edf95 OP_EQUAL
- address
- 3MsPJLdhm3Q7ZfBXQpMUegJuMsndMVMaAf